Travis Kelce's Heartfelt Farewell: A Game to Remember

The Stage Was Set

On a chilly December evening at Arrowhead Stadium, anticipation hung thick in the air as fans gathered for a possible farewell to Kansas City Chiefs tight end, Travis Kelce. With whispers of retirement buzzing around the stadium, every catch and every play carried a weight that underscored the significance of the night. Despite hopes for a dramatic sendoff, the reality unfolded as the Denver Broncos edged out the Chiefs 20-13 in a tightly contested match where strategies were lost in translation.

A Stark Reality for the Chiefs

The game, marked by Kansas City's dismal offensive performance—culminating in a mere 139 total yards—left fans questioning the future. This isn't just about the numbers, though; it's about the essence of the game and how it truly reflects the team's overall season. Kelce, a focal point in the Chiefs' offense, ended the night with five receptions for 36 yards. It was clear to see that the magic that has defined his career might be dimming.

Key Moments and Missed Opportunities

The first half revealed a landscape littered with missed opportunities. The Chiefs' first penalty of the evening—an offside call on their defensive stalwart, Chris Jones—at the worst possible moment shifted momentum. The Broncos seized this chance, freshened by the new set of downs, and marched down the field to find the end zone. Bo Nix, Denver's second-year quarterback, kept his composure and linked up with R.J. Harvey for the game-winning touchdown with just 1:45 left to play, delivering the final blow to a beleaguered Chiefs team.
